void
EllipseNode::rebuild()
{
    osgEarth::clearChildren( getPositionAttitudeTransform() );

    // construct a local-origin ellipse.
    GeometryFactory factory;
    Geometry* geom = NULL;

    if (std::abs(_arcEnd.as(Units::DEGREES) - _arcStart.as(Units::DEGREES)) >= 360.0)
    {
        geom = factory.createEllipse(osg::Vec3d(0,0,0), _radiusMajor, _radiusMinor, _rotationAngle, _numSegments);
    }
    else
    {
        geom = factory.createEllipticalArc(osg::Vec3d(0,0,0), _radiusMajor, _radiusMinor, _rotationAngle, _arcStart, _arcEnd, _numSegments, 0L, _pie);
    }
    if ( geom )
    {
        GeometryCompiler compiler;
        osg::ref_ptr<Feature> feature = new Feature(geom, 0L); //todo: consider the SRS
        osg::ref_ptr<osg::Node> node = compiler.compile( feature.get(), _style, FilterContext(0L) );
        if ( node )
        {
            node = AnnotationUtils::installOverlayParent(node.get(), _style);
            getPositionAttitudeTransform()->addChild( node.get() );
        }

        applyRenderSymbology( _style );
        setLightingIfNotSet( false );

    }
}

void
EllipseNode::rebuildGeometry()
{
    // construct a local-origin ellipse.
    GeometryFactory factory;

    osg::ref_ptr<Geometry> geom;

    if (std::abs(_arcEnd.as(Units::DEGREES) - _arcStart.as(Units::DEGREES)) >= 360.0)
    {
        geom = factory.createEllipse(osg::Vec3d(0,0,0), _radiusMajor, _radiusMinor, _rotationAngle, _numSegments);
    }
    else
    {
        geom = factory.createEllipticalArc(osg::Vec3d(0,0,0), _radiusMajor, _radiusMinor, _rotationAngle, _arcStart, _arcEnd, _numSegments, 0L, _pie);
    }
    if ( geom.valid() )
    {
        setGeometry( geom.get() );
    }
}
